In the second round of Qatar Superstock 600, the exciting and thrilling battle we saw in the opening round continued between Mashel Al Naimi and Saeed Al Sulaiti.

After the Superpole, it was clear that Saeed Al Sulaiti would push very hard to win as the made the best lap time, 2:04.578, getting his first ever pole position at Lusail International Circuit. ‘I am very happy to get my first pole position at Lusail and I feel very good today in the bike, so I will push to the limit for the victory’ said Al Sulaiti after the Superpole.In the first race, Saeed took the lead during almost half of the race, with Mishal very close to him. In the fifth lap, Mishal overtook Saeed and stayed in the front only during one lap, as Saeed gained again the first position in the lap sixth.Saeed knew that Mishal is faster than him in the straight line so he pushed to the limit to create as much gap as possible from Mishal in order to reach the last corner with the maximum difference but Mishal managed to pass him just two laps to go and take again the victory.‘The race was good, I had a good start, I was leading the first five laps and then I saw Mishal right in my back so I Iet him lead for a few laps and stayed behind him to study him a bit. The weather changed in the middle of the race so I didn’t want to take any risk, keep the rhythm and finish in the third place at the podium’ said Al Malki.In the second race , the win was finally for Al Sulaiti by only 0.012 ahead of Al Naimi. After the start of the race, Mashel took the lead during four laps but Saeed overtook him in the fifth lap. In the last lap, they were riding so close that both riders touched their bikes and Mishal went wide, so Saeed could get some distance and managed to win the race.‘I am very happy for this win. Thanks to QMMF and LCSC for this championship and their support’ said Ali Al Shammari.Trophies were presented by QMMF President, Mr. Abdulrahman Al Mannai, LCSC General Manager & Vice-President Mr. Khalid Al Remaihi and QMMF General Secretary Mr. Abdulrazaq Al Kuwari.Al Naimi is leading the championship with 95 points, Al Sulaiti is second with 85 points and Al Malki third with 64 points. Ali Al Shammari is fourth with 50 points.The next round will take place during the Grand Prix of Qatar, from 23rd to 25th March.
